When I was growing up, when one of us sneezed my dad would say "Gesundheit!" instead of "Bless you." He (and I) grew up on the west coast of Canada. I am curious how common this usage is/was in non-German speaking countries. If you didn't grow up in Germany, do you remember people saying Gesundheit after someone sneezed? Where did you grow up, and do you have German connections in your family? (My dad's grandmother was German and I'm sure this is where he first heard it and why his mother, my grandmother, said it.)
